I've taken a cursory look at KPL.  It appear very similar to Basic,  
but exposing the .Net libraries.  I guess now that VisualBasic has  
become another syntax for C#, they needed a new Basic for scripting.   
It has top-level functions for playing sounds, getting screen  
information, handling sprites, math, pen (shapes and color).  Kind of  
like combining a subset of DrawBot and PyGame, but backed by .Net  
instead of the Standard Library.
